Introduction

This full-time programme is delivered over three days (including placement), and this is the first year of a foundation degree for Health and Social Care practitioners.

What will I learn

Level 4 modules: • Learning to Learn • Developing Effective Care Practice • Maintaining the Safety of Vulnerable People and Staff in Care Settings • The Psychosocial Context of Care You will carry out 150 placement hours in a healthcare or social care setting. Students are responsible for arranging their own placements.

How will I learn

Learning will be classroom based with a variety of lectures, electronic resources, group work, presentations and portfolio requirements.

What's next

You can progress onto a range of Health and Social Care programmes determined by students’ own area of interest. This could include progression onto Level 5 (second year of programme) or into University or employment.

Additional Information

The programme is assessed through course work which includes essays, reports, case studies, presentations, research reports, portfolio work and placement based assessment.

You will be taught by our industry experienced tutors, where you will develop your skills and knowledge within the health and social care sector
This higher education course is in partnership with Teesside University
After completing this course, you can progress onto our FdSc Health, Wellbeing and Social Support
